Therapeutic Communities: The International Journal of Therapeutic Communities (TC) is the international journal of The Consortium for Therapeutic Communities (TCTC), and is sponsored by The Institute of Mental Health and the European Federation of Therapeutic Communities.

More information about The Consortium for Therapeutic Communities can be found at: http://www.therapeuticcommunities.org/

Editorial objectives

Established in 1980, Therapeutic Communities is a peer reviewed journal that publishes findings related to Therapeutic Communities, therapeutic and enabling environments, and related fields. It provides a forum in which those engaged in developing, managing and sustaining therapeutic cultures can publish original research, communicate experiences, consider the effects of political and social policy on their own settings, disseminate ideas, developments and findings, and communicate good practice.

Editorial scope

The journal publishes papers that critically and creatively engage with ideas drawn from a range of discourses: the therapeutic community movement and related professional practice, psychoanalysis, art, literature, poetry, music, architecture, culture, education, philosophy, religion and environmental studies.
